  • Desire Me, copulins and testosterone

    I bought a bottle of Desire Me for men early last year, but only got around to trying it recently. Pretty much everything that people have said about copulins (the only ingredient in Desire Me, as far as I know) seems to be true. It boosted my testosterone, which has been very low recently due to side effects of medication prescribed by my doctor. It restarted my sex drive and gave me more energy and strength for exercising. It also gave me a mood boost.

    Some people say that copulins only boost testosterone in men when the cops are worn by women. That's due to the only scientific test that has been done so far, which only tested the effect of cops on men when the cops were worn by women. But in my personal experience, they boost testosterone even when worn by a man. I put some dabs on my upper lip and around the entrance to my nostrils. And they have worked like a charm for me.

    Luckily I'm one of those people who doesn't find the odor of copulins unpleasant. To me they smell pleasantly fruity. Of course other people might not feel the same way, so I have to be careful.

    Also, my girlfriend didn't detect the scent unless I put too much on, when she gave me a combined disgusted/worried look. I don't want her to feel jealous (especially since she has nothing to be jealous of), so I just keep the Desire Me oil to less than a full drop, applied just under my nose.

    I tried adding a couple of drops of the DM oil to a 5ml oil-based cologne I have. That didn't seem to have the same self effects as the straight DM oil did.

    I also added one drop of DM oil to a 5ml spray bottle filled with perfumers alcohol. I'm using that to combine with Ascend, which I have in the non-copulins version. It certainly projects a stink further than the straight oil, due to the better diffusion of alcohol.

    First time I put the DM oil under my nose, I got a mild headache for a few hours. But ever since then I've been headache free when using it.

    I'm interested to hear other guys' experiences and opinions of this product.

        Also, DM is extremely concentrated, so it performs differently than other cops mixes.

        I think that the general consensus, and my experience as well, is that cops are just too strong as a sexual for most situations, but are very effective at making others think that you are a player.

        With regards to raising T, I would be highly skeptical unless you have lab-work to back it up as many products can increase estrogen, so they only raise T to compensate. Estrogen can also cause a spike in libido, so it's easily mistaken for rising T.
